The correct answer is 5.

Key Points

  • India has won a total of 5 Olympic medals in Wrestling as of June 2018.
  • The medal tally includes 1 gold, 2 silver, and 2 bronze medals.
  • India's first Olympic medal in wrestling was won by Khashaba Dadasaheb Jadhav in the 1952 Helsinki Olympics (bronze).
  • Sushil Kumar is the only Indian wrestler to have won two Olympic medals: a bronze in the 2008 Beijing Olympics and a silver in the 2012 London Olympics.
  • Yogeshwar Dutt (bronze in 2012) and Sakshi Malik (bronze in 2016) are other notable Indian wrestlers who have brought Olympic glory to the country.

Additional Information

  • Khashaba Dadasaheb Jadhav: India's first individual Olympic medalist in wrestling, he paved the way for future wrestlers by winning bronze in 1952.
  • Sushil Kumar: He holds the distinction of being India's most decorated wrestler in the Olympics, with two medals to his name (bronze in 2008 and silver in 2012).
  • Sakshi Malik: She became the first Indian woman wrestler to win an Olympic medal (bronze in 2016), inspiring a new generation of female wrestlers.
  • Wrestling is a traditional sport in India, with its roots in Pehlwani (a form of traditional Indian wrestling practiced in mud pits called "akhadas").
  • The Freestyle and Greco-Roman wrestling formats are the two disciplines contested in the Olympics, with India specializing mainly in freestyle wrestling.
